What affects the price

Installing a new HVAC system involves several variables that shift the final total. The square footage of your home and the necessary cooling capacity—measured in tons—are the biggest factors. You also have to consider the efficiency rating of the unit, the complexity of your existing ductwork, and whether you need to upgrade electrical or gas lines to accommodate the new equipment. What is gas furnace installation in Albuquerque?

Gas furnace installation in Albuquerque involves professionally setting up a new heating unit that runs on natural gas. Licensed professionals ensure proper connection to the gas line, venting, and thermostat. They size the unit correctly for your Albuquerque home to provide efficient and safe heating.
